What Government Spends Money On: A Comprehensive Overview

Governments around the world allocate their budgets in a variety of ways to cater to the needs of their citizens and to ensure the smooth functioning of public services. Understanding what government spends money on provides valuable insights into the priorities and values of a nation. This article delves into the key areas where governments typically allocate their financial resources.

Economic Development and Infrastructure

One of the primary focuses of government spending is economic development and infrastructure. This includes investments in public transportation, roads, bridges, and other essential facilities that enhance the quality of life for citizens. Governments also invest in industries such as healthcare, education, and energy to stimulate economic growth and create job opportunities.

Healthcare

Healthcare is another crucial area where governments allocate significant funds. Public healthcare systems are designed to provide medical services to all citizens, regardless of their income level. Government spending in this sector includes the construction and maintenance of hospitals, the hiring of healthcare professionals, and the procurement of medical supplies and equipment.

Education

Investing in education is vital for the long-term development of a nation. Governments spend money on public schools, universities, and vocational training centers to ensure that citizens have access to quality education. This includes funding for teacher salaries, school facilities, and educational resources.

Defense and Security

National defense and security are critical aspects of government spending. Governments allocate funds to maintain a strong military force, protect borders, and respond to emergencies. This includes the procurement of weapons, equipment, and training for military personnel.

Social Services

Social services are designed to support individuals and families in need. Governments spend money on welfare programs, unemployment benefits, and housing assistance to ensure that vulnerable populations have access to essential resources. This also includes funding for mental health services, addiction treatment, and support for the elderly.

Environmental Protection

In recent years, environmental protection has become an increasingly important area of government spending. Governments invest in renewable energy projects, conservation efforts, and pollution control measures to mitigate the impact of human activities on the environment.

Public Administration

Public administration encompasses the day-to-day operations of government agencies. Governments spend money on salaries for civil servants, office supplies, and technology infrastructure to ensure that public services run efficiently.

In conclusion, what government spends money on reflects the priorities and values of a nation. From economic development and healthcare to defense and social services, governments allocate their budgets in a way that aims to improve the quality of life for their citizens and ensure the overall well-being of the country. Understanding these allocations can provide valuable insights into the functioning of governments and the needs of their populations.
